LeBron James is a universally recognized American professional basketball player, widely considered one of the greatest athletes of all time. His career spans over two decades, primarily with the Cleveland Cavaliers, Miami Heat, and currently the Los Angeles Lakers.
Early Life and Rise to Stardom
Born on December 30, 1984, in Akron, Ohio, James's prodigious talent was evident from a young age. He garnered significant national attention during his high school career at St. Vincent-St. Mary High School, where he led his team to multiple state championships and was hailed as a future NBA superstar. His high school games were nationally televised, an unprecedented feat for a pre-NBA athlete.
NBA Career Highlights and Achievements
James was selected first overall by the Cleveland Cavaliers in the 2003 NBA draft, a moment that marked the beginning of an extraordinary professional journey. His career is punctuated by numerous accolades and records:
- Four NBA Championships: 2012, 2013 (Miami Heat), 2016 (Cleveland Cavaliers), 2020 (Los Angeles Lakers).
- Four NBA Finals MVP Awards: Corresponding to his championship victories.
- Four NBA Most Valuable Player (MVP) Awards: 2009, 2010, 2012, 2013.
- All-Time Leading Scorer in NBA History: Surpassing Kareem Abdul-Jabbar in February 2023 [1].
- Numerous All-NBA First Team Selections: A testament to his consistent elite performance.
- Olympic Gold Medals: 2008 (Beijing) and 2012 (London) with the U.S. Men's National Team.
His playing style is characterized by an exceptional blend of scoring, passing, and rebounding, often described as a "point-forward" due to his ability to facilitate offense from various positions. He is known for his remarkable longevity, maintaining an elite level of play well into his late 30s.
Beyond the Court: Business, Philanthropy, and Cultural Impact
LeBron James's influence extends far beyond the basketball court:
- Business Ventures: He has built a vast business empire, including SpringHill Entertainment (a production company responsible for films like Space Jam 2 and Hustle), Blaze Pizza, and Fenway Sports Group (a partial owner of the Boston Red Sox and Liverpool FC) [2]. His net worth is estimated to be over $1 billion [3].
- Philanthropy: Through the LeBron James Family Foundation, he has invested heavily in his hometown of Akron, Ohio. His "I PROMISE Program" provides at-risk students with resources and support, including a partnership with the University of Akron to guarantee full college scholarships for eligible students [4]. The foundation also opened the I PROMISE School in 2018, a public elementary school for at-risk children.
- Cultural Icon: James is a vocal advocate for social justice and racial equality, frequently using his platform to address important societal issues. His impact on popular culture, fashion, and media is undeniable.
Why He's Still in the News
LeBron James remains a prominent figure due to several ongoing factors:
- Continued Elite Performance: Despite his age (approaching 40), he continues to perform at an All-Star level in the NBA, leading the Los Angeles Lakers. His ability to defy age and maintain such high standards is a constant topic of discussion.
- Pursuit of More Championships: As he nears the end of his career, the narrative often revolves around his quest for additional NBA championships, which would further solidify his legacy.
- Influence on the League: His opinions and actions, both on and off the court, often shape discussions around player empowerment, team dynamics, and the future direction of the NBA.
- Off-Court Ventures: His expanding business empire and philanthropic efforts continue to generate news and demonstrate his impact beyond basketball.
- Father-Son Dynamic: The prospect of him potentially playing in the NBA alongside his son, Bronny James, is a highly anticipated and frequently discussed topic.
In essence, LeBron James is not just a basketball player but a global icon whose influence permeates sports, business, philanthropy, and culture, ensuring his continued relevance in public discourse.
